Introduction to Delta and Kohler
Both Delta and Kohler are well-established brands in the plumbing industry, with a long history of providing top-notch products. Delta, founded in 1954, is a leading manufacturer of faucets, toilets, showers, and other plumbing fixtures. The company is known for its innovative designs, water-conserving technologies, and wide range of product options. Kohler, on the other hand, has been in the industry since 1873, making it one of the oldest and most reputable brands. Kohler offers a broad spectrum of plumbing products, including faucets, toilets, sinks, and showers, along with a variety of other home and commercial solutions.

What are the key features and technologies offered by Delta and Kohler?
Delta and Kohler are both committed to innovation and offer a range of advanced features and technologies in their products. Delta is known for its Touch2O and VoiceIQ technologies, which enable users to control their faucets and other fixtures using touchless sensors or voice commands. The brand also offers a range of water-saving solutions, such as low-flow showerheads and toilets, which can help consumers reduce their water consumption and lower their utility bills. Kohler, on the other hand, has developed a range of smart home solutions, including its Numi toilet and DTV+ shower system, which integrate advanced technologies like heated seats, foot massagers, and high-definition audio.
In addition to these features, both Delta and Kohler offer a range of other technologies and innovations, such as LED lighting, advanced thermostatic mixing valves, and high-efficiency motors. These features not only enhance the user experience but also provide benefits like energy efficiency, water conservation, and improved safety. For example, Delta’s H2Okinetic showerheads use a unique technology to create a warmer and more relaxing shower experience, while Kohler’s Sensate faucet features a hands-free design and advanced water-saving technology.
